Warner Robins, Georgia
Brian Gordon Buckingham Quintrall -WARNER ROBINS - Brian Gordon Buckingham Quintrall, 18, passed away on Thursday, January 5, 2006. Services will be held at 2P.M . on Monday, January 9, 2006 in Tampa, Florida. In lieu of flowers, the family suggests donations be made to any Anti-drug program in...
